This MAGISK-MODULE Enables EARPICE To Work As A Secondary Speaker .... Unlike "QUALCOM" AND "EXYNOS" Uses "mixer_path.xml" and "mixer_path_tavil.xml".....I Found That "MEDIATEK" Uses A File Name "audio_device.xml" Located inside /system/vendor/etc/audio_device.xml...It Contains All The Possible Path Of Audio Playback Controls But The Codes Are Different From (SNAPDRAGON AND EXYNOS)

How was this fix done exactly? Was it just fiddling with some configuration files or did you have to completely rewrite the way android works the audio so it calls the driver correctly? And if so, is it the same way Dolby does? I'm so curious how you guys and the anonymous dev managed to fix it
Also, I can't wait for this to upload. This + LOS based roms and this phone would be absolutely perfect. Too bad it's not mainstream enough to get more attention
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
Has nothing to do with dolby. There's a file libtfa9890.so stock audio hal calls this file does it's magic. On lineage we don't have the amp source which is packed into the audio hal on stock. We use an amplifier hal all this hal does it try to produce whatever the heck the stock audio hal did when it loaded libtfa9890.so. It basically allows you to instrument custom calls without touching the audio hal of the ROM therefore keeping it clean. ZTE gave us a patch that force loaded libtfa9890 and immediately said ignore all cases turn on the speaker. What the dev did is rewrite the patch to properly call all functions such as calibrate, set mode , speaker on , speaker off ,etc. This way we don't just force speaker we actually start saying if in call handle the speakers this way. If music is playing handle them this way. We don't just say if need sound ramp up the amp and make sound.

[MOD] Dual Speakers Mod for N910K

This mod enables the Earpiece speaker to be used at the same time with the main rear speaker when using listening to music, and watching videos etc...
Updated
Now TRUE STEREO with Earpiece playing the LEFT channel and rear speaker playing the RIGHT channel. Test with app of your choice.
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
To install open the zip file and extract the "default_gain.conf" file and copy it to "/system/etc/default_gain.conf" using your preferred method.
Then set permissions to rw-r-r or 0644 ( e.g "chmod 0644 /system/etc/default_gain.conf" ) and REBOOT your device.
Volume levels are pushed to maximum possible without distortion with EQ on Earpiece speaker to remove low frequencies. Good luck.
Works on my SM-910K running MarshMallow 6.0.1.
WARNING!!!
THIS HAS ONLY BEEN TESTED ON THE DEVICE MENTIONED ABOVE. MAKE SURE TO BACKUP YOUR DEFAULT "default_gain.conf" FILE BEFORE INSTALLING THE NEW ONE.
(E.g "adb pull /system/etc/default_gain.conf [safe location here]" or "adb shell cp /system/etc/default_gain.conf /sdcard/default_gain.conf.bak" )
To be SAFE DO a NANDroid backup in Recovery.
Happy modding.
NOTE:
If you cannot find "/system/etc/default_gain.conf" file on your device then this MOD will NOT WORK for you. If that is the case you can try the other surround mods for other variants of the Note 4. This has only been tested to work on the N910K.
I created this one because the mods for the other variants didn't work on my phone since it uses the "default_gain.conf" file instead of the 'normal' "mixer_paths.xml" file.
Source
https://github.com/salvenose/dual_mod
Changelog
v1 -> Initial Dual Speaker Mod
v2 -> Upgrade to true stereo
v3 -> Fix for audio leak through earpiece while Headphone connected

Have you tried using the same impulse response files with JamesDSP?
Copy the .irs (or .wav, .flac) to /storage/emulated/0/JamesDSP/Convolver and enable Convolver in JamesDSP.
Works great here.

Even if we'd share the exact same setup (e.g. settings/IR xy sound great with my Shure SE425 in-ear headphones, but not so great with my AKG Q701) and preference of music, it would still be incredibly subjective and mainly based on taste. Certified sound-engineers would probably disagree, I guess
My suggestion is: leave every (other) option off, download a pack of different IRs (e.g. https://forum.xda-developers.com/zenfone2/general/collection-convolver-samples-389-t3140299) and try each one out. If you found one you like, (slightly) tune it with the EQ. At least that's my "non-pro" approach.
